I think you might get a bit of sticker shock once you dig into this project, as receivers go from $500 to well over $1,000.
Speakers (front fairing and bag lids) will set you back $500+, add another $200 if you want to have speakers in the lower fairings.
An amp (or two) will be $150+ each (minimum).
Soundstream, Rockford Fosgate, and Aquatics are the "Big Three" brands for replacements that I'm aware of.
Iron Cross can upgrade the factory radio to give you the bells and whistles that weren't available back in 07.
Depending on your preferences that could cost as much as a replacement.

I decided on the Rockford Fosgate with Polk Audio marine-grade speakers.
No amp for me (at least not this year), as I almost never even turn the radio on... I prefer to stream to my Cardo.

Welcome to the Forum.
I ordered these last week for a bit more power and is the most cost effective upgrade for me. They should get here tomorrow.
I'm keeping the stock radio, I have a little blue tooth player that I stream music from my phone to the Aux input.
If you wand a Double Din you will need to replace the inner fairing and get a new head unit, I looked into it and bailed out due to the price.
A single Din is cheaper but it is still expensive and you may still need an amp. With a new radio you may loose some functions and the CB if you don't get the saddle tramp Handlebar Controls Interface box or something like it.
Hope this helps you.

There is another choice but it is also very expensive. 07UltraGuy Mention Soundstream, and this is one of their radios.
They make a unit that replaces the Harman Kardon radio with a 2X Din size screen without loosing any functions.
It really is a cool radio.
